初学编程准备什么

初学编程准备什么

学习编程需要具备的三大要素包括:1、有一台能够用来编程的计算机;2、选择一门编程语言来学习;3、充足的学习时间和毅力。 把握这三大要素,可以帮助初学者更加顺畅地进入编程领域。特别是选择编程语言,这是非常关键的一步,因为它将决定你将要进入的领域及学习路径。例如,如果你对开发网页感兴趣,可能会想学习HTML、CSS和JavaScript。反之,如果你对数据科学感兴趣,可能会选择Python或R语言。这样的初步筛选,将对之后的学习做好铺垫。

一、准备硬件设备

获取合适的计算机 是学习编程的第一步。对于大多数编程任务来说,无需高端配置;一台具备基本处理器和适当内存的电脑就足够用了。然而,如果计划从事如游戏开发或者大数据处理等需要高性能计算的领域,那么可能需要一个更强大的设备。

二、选择编程语言

针对自己感兴趣的领域进行编程语言选择 是至关重要的。不同的编程语言有不同的特点和用途。例如,为了开发网页和应用程序,学习如JavaScript、Ruby或Python会非常有帮助。如果目标是成为软件开发者,Java、C# 或 C++是不错的选择。

三、学习资源和环境搭建

接下来,需要搜集学习资源并搭建开发环境。这包括安装必要的软件,比如文本编辑器、编译器或开发环境,并了解其基本使用。对于初学者,可以考虑使用像Codecademy或FreeCodeCamp这样的免费在线学习平台,它们提供了入门级的编程课程。

四、规划学习时间和目标

编程需要大量的实践,因此规划好每周的学习时间及具体目标是有益的。这可以帮助你保持学习的连续性。制定清晰的学习目标并据此安排时间,例如每天至少编码一小时。

五、加入编程社区

加入编程社区 有助于你在学习过程中得到支持和激励。无论是通过在线论坛、GitHub或是参加本地的编程俱乐部,与其他编程学习者和专业人士的交流都是宝贵的资源。

六、实践和练习

编程是一个实践过程。通过项目实践,你可以巩固所学知识,同时这也是提升编程技能的有效方式。可以从小项目开始,逐步进入到更加复杂的编程任务中去。在实际操作中遇到问题并解决也是提升的重要环节。

七、读书和参考文献

虽然网络资源丰富便捷,但是系统地阅读编程书籍和文献也是非常必要的。它们可以提供全面的理论知识,助你更深入理解编程思想和原理。

八、保持更新和继续学习

科技日新月异,编程语言和开发技术也在不断进步。因此,持续学习最新的编程知识和技能是必须的。这不仅能帮你保持竞争力,还能不断激发你对编程的兴趣和热情。

学习编程是一个既挑战又有趣的过程。尽管起步看起来可能会有些困难,但只要遵循正确的步骤,保持不懈的努力和持续的学习,任何人都可以成为成功的程序员。

相关问答FAQs:

Q: 初学编程需要准备什么?

A: 初学编程之前,确保你已经具备以下准备工作:

  1. 计算机硬件: 你需要有一台可靠的计算机来进行编程。最好是一台能够运行最新操作系统和编程软件的电脑。确保你的电脑有足够的存储空间和处理能力来运行编程工具和编译器。

  2. 操作系统: 选择一个合适的操作系统用于编程。目前最常见的操作系统是Windows,MacOS和Linux。每个操作系统都有不同的编程工具和开发环境,所以你需要选择适合你的操作系统的工具。

  3. 编程工具和软件: 根据你打算学习的编程语言,选择合适的集成开发环境(IDE)或文本编辑器。IDE能够提供代码编辑、编译、调试和测试等功能,是初学者和专业开发者常用的工具。

  4. 网络连接: 虽然不是必需的,但有一个稳定的互联网连接将使你在学习过程中获取更多资源、参与在线编程社区和安装更新工具变得更加容易。

  5. 学习资料: 寻找一些高质量的学习资料,如在线教程、电子书籍、视频教程等。确保你选择的资料开始得浅显易懂,逐渐深入,以合理的步骤引导你入门编程。

  6. 耐心和实践: 编程是一门需要耐心和大量实践的技能。不要期望一天之内就能掌握所有内容。给自己足够的时间来理解和实践,不断地练习和构建项目。

记住,初学编程需要持续的努力和坚持不懈的态度。掌握编程技能需要时间,但只要你保持积极的学习态度,一步一步地迈进,你将会越来越熟练。

文章标题:初学编程准备什么,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1811846

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ile
上一篇 2024年5月2日
下一篇 2024年5月2日

相关推荐

  • 学编程PLC要买什么电脑

    学习PLC编程不必购置高性能电脑,主要关注三个方面: 1、处理器性能、2、稳定的内存容量、以及3、足够的硬盘存储。在处理器性能方面,多数PLC编程软件对CPU的要求不高,但考虑未来学习的可能性扩展和软件的更新,选择具有较好性能的处理器能保证软件运行的流畅度和未来的兼容性,例如,中高端的i5或i7处理…

    2024年5月16日
    2800
  • 用什么编程公式炒股好

    实现股市自动化交易的成功率较高的几种编程公式分别是移动平均线交叉、相对强弱指数(RSI)、MACD交叉和量价分析。在这些方法中,移动平均线交叉是一种常用的技术分析工具,它基于两条不同周期的移动平均线之间的关系来决定买卖时机。当短期平均线从下方穿越长期平均线时,通常被解释为买入信号,反之则为卖出信号。…

    2024年5月16日
    1600
  • 新手编程序用什么软件

    新手编程推荐使用的软件有1、Visual Studio Code、 2、Sublime Text、 3、Atom。 对于初学者来说,Visual Studio Code(VS Code)是一个十分理想的选择。它是由微软开发的一款免费、开源的编辑器,支持多种编程语言,并且具有强大的社区支持。VS Co…

    2024年5月16日
    2500
  • 编码编程是什么意思

    编码编程是1、使用编程语言将指令转换成机器可以执行的代码、2、软件开发过程中的一个重要环节。在这个过程中,最显著的特点是将解决问题的策略和逻辑用具体的编程语言形式表达出来。这就需要开发者不仅要掌握一门或多门编程语言,还需要具备逻辑思维和解决问题的能力。通过编码,开发者能够让计算机执行特定任务,从而达…

    2024年5月16日
    500
  • 网上教编程的是什么

    网上教授编程主要是通过数字平台向用户提供编程知识与技能的学习资源和指导。在这种方式中,互动式教学特别受到重视,因为它能够模拟真实的编程环境,让学习者在实践中掌握知识。这种教学方法不仅包括视频课程、在线讲座和实时代码编写实践,还可能涵盖编程挑战和项目构建等元素,用以增强学习者的实战能力。 I、互动平台…

    2024年5月16日
    500

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部